CVS Health has officially declared its quarterly dividend, affirming its commitment to providing returns to shareholders. The company will issue a dividend of $0.605 per share, which is consistent with its previous dividends. This payout showcases CVS Health's ongoing strategy to maintain shareholder value in a competitive market.

The dividend is set to be payable on February 1, 2024, to stockholders as of the close of business on January 20, 2024.
